Look and see what flood zone your new home will be in. I suspect it will not be in one that is likely to flood.

We moved into our new Villages home last year in September and where lucky enough to have back to back hurricane's. These homes are built to take the tropical winds the center of the state will receive, flooding is a non event.

So unless your on a retention pond, or lake, I would not think it is necessary.
